How Do You Size A Baseball Glove?
It is important to consider the positions you play and personal preferences when choosing the right size baseball glove. Iannarilli stated that size is determined by preference. He also stated that the size of a glove varies depending on its position. For example, infielders will prefer gloves between 11.25 to 11.75 inches. While outfielders may favor gloves up to 12.5 inches.
